UAE President His Highness Sheikh Mohamed bin Zayed Al Nahyan has ordered the release of 735 prisoners ahead of the start of the holy month of Ramadan.
Sheikh Mohamed will also settle the fines and penalties imposed on these inmates, who have been serving jail terms for various offences.
The humanitarian gesture is aimed at giving the individuals an opportunity to start a new life and easing the suffering of their families.
